I bought my Tesla in 2020. I can’t say how things were in 2019, but by the time I had mine there is no way that I would have ever had the thought that the driver assist features were safe enough for me to stop paying attention to the road. It was a couple years before the full self driving mode was activated in my car.
The description of the case makes it sound like he kept his foot on the accelerator. At all times I have owned my car, my foot on the accelerator overrides all the attempts at safety the car may try, I have essentially taken control. (I have not tested what happens if I try to drive directly into a parked vehicle, so my experience is lacking a little).
So, it’s possible Tesla was negligent at the time, but I can’t see this happening to me in my car now without me being majorly at fault. The current version of fully automated driving is pretty awesome.
